The tax-rate lookup cache in the Breva checkout service worries me. Entries are keyed only by region code, so a stale or poisoned entry would apply the wrong rate to every order in that region until expiry. Please verify: TTLs are short enough to bound exposure, negative lookups aren't cached, and the refresh path revalidates against the signed rate feed rather than trusting upstream blindly. Also confirm eviction is size-bounded so an attacker can't churn the keyspace. Current cache settings for review:

limits module of yagaf-yajef:
RATE_LIMITS = {
    "novwyn": 950,
    "wenath": 428,
    "prawyn": 413,
    "gorvan": 539,
    "praael": 870,
    "drumir": 113,
    "gordor": 439,
}

TICKET #—: Missed pick-up, Corvel office move. Crates for the Larchway-to-Tindale relocation were not collected Tuesday. Rebooked with Quade Couriers for tomorrow 08:00, loading dock B. Crates remain sealed and labelled by floor. Driver must present at the dock desk and follow the confidential hand-over instruction given below.

courier memo of yajef-bajep: the frawyn jordor courier leaves the norwyn ledger at gate 2781 under passcode 330769

Finance Review Summary — Corvane Product Line Pricing

Prepared for sales leads.

Our review of the Corvane line shows current list prices sit roughly 8% below comparable offerings, while gross margin has slipped to 31% due to component cost inflation. We recommend a staged increase: 4% at the next catalog refresh, with a further 3% contingent on renewal rates holding. Discount authority should be tightened to 10% without director approval. Volume customers will receive advance notice. The rationale tied to our broader plans is noted below.

board note of tahog-yagef: Headcount on the Ralael team goes from 9 to 80 by the end of April. Gross margin on Ralael came in at 15 percent against a plan of 5 percent.